Nyanza: Mother of three, pregnant with fourth child, rescued after suspected suicide attempt

Share with Others

A 40-year-old woman, a mother of three and currently pregnant with her fourth child, in Rwabicuma Sector of Nyanza District is recovering after a suspected suicide attempt linked to a family dispute.

The incident occurred in Kigarama Village, Runga Cell, where the woman reportedly ingested pesticides in an apparent attempt to end her life.

Local authorities say the incident is believed to have been triggered by ongoing tensions with her mother, reportedly stemming from disapproval over her repeated childbirths while living at her parental home.

Rwabicuma Sector Executive Secretary, Ange Kayigi, confirmed that the woman was rescued in time and given urgent medical attention.

“She took poison in an attempt to take her own life, but she was quickly assisted before it was too late,” Kayigi said.

She was first rushed to Cyaratsi Health Centre before being transferred to Nyanza District Hospital for further treatment.

Authorities say her condition has since stabilized and she is expected to be discharged soon.

Local leaders have urged residents to resolve family conflicts through dialogue and to seek support, emphasizing that self-harm is not a solution to domestic challenges.
